;@Discussions: Texas Hold

java poker bot source code

Description

I'm interested in building a Texas Hold 'Em AI engine in Java. This is a long term project, one in which I plan to invest at least two years. It seems easy at first blush, but it's actually very complicated (and getting it wrong will doom your AI). Then move on to genetic algorithms for part 2. Betting strategies are mostly genetic algorithms. AI like this. At first, I created ~1000 players, who didn't know how to play the game at all. Based on their initial luck during the hands, their fitness was weighted and new generation created. I played against the best individual and it was pretty good. There was no detectable pattern in it's logic. It's a good starting point because it is fairly straightforward, complete, and represents a good presentation of the abstract game approach. File > Import. Choose “Existing Projects into Workspace,” and navigate to the root directory of the Java player (it should have the SConstruct file).To compile, just run scons from the root directory. You may change the content of the .sh and .bat files, but it’s not highly recommended. PD file. I think it was meant to work automatially, but it has been flaky in my experience, so I just start from here. Import your bot, then restart the Poker Genius. Go to “Ring Games” again, and go to the “Full Ring Mixed” game in the “No Limit” section. There will be 10 seats with the types of players to be seated on the right hand side. Click one, and a menu will pop up. Click MyBot. Then, click “Load Table”. Your bot should now be playing poker. In addition, some bots are somewhat premature due time constraints in the past for the competition and especially bots which rely on an offline learned model could have been significantly improved with a longer training phase and greater computational power. MstStrategy we have split the raise option into Minimum raise, Half pot raise and Full raise. Win/Loss ratio gently rises to a peak before dropping off sharply. Hence, the tighter your strategy the more likely your pokerbot is to be the last man standing. So our algorithm doesn't seem Genetic in nature, however we were able to use natural selection and weighting to mimic an evolutionary process. Games like Chess and Checkers are examples perfect information games, where the entire state of the game is known to all players. In Texas Hold'em, there can be anywhere from 2 to 10 players, and we have no idea what cards they may be holding. To complicate things, players may deliberately deceive you (by bluffing with a weak hand or slow playing a strong hand). I have been studying methods to do opponent modeling in poker. In this case, we are interested in being able to accurately guess what cards a player may be holding and how he may play them. This is no trivial task. Some of my more recent work in this area is shown below. Android. Features such as multiple player over internet will be implemented later in the development.

Games like Java poker bot source code

  • Paradise poker promotional code
  • Players have the ability to control the animations, sounds, color of the deck, and a few other features which adds to the over all experience.A fun feature of this software is that game sounds are played in stereo.

  • Party poker bonus code second deposit
  • This means that even if you have a slow internet you will have no problems playing your favorite games. Party Poker NJ loyalty program is a tiered VIP program with 5 levels.

  • Poker x factor promo code
  • This is not the case with every website. Generally, there is a bit of an inverse relationship between size of a website and the quality of the forums.

  • Poker source code php
  • PHP scripts. We also build an image-based ID card generator and get your feet wet performing image manipulation with PHP. We will create a poker-hand evaluator, a slot-machine generator, and a casino bank, allowing you to practice some trickier PHP logic.

  • Game zynga poker untuk hp java
  • Become the real professional player and travel over the world (visit Las-Vegas, London, Paris and other big cities) in the exciting career mode. Thanks to the upgraded graphics you can train and improve your skills to become the best player.